Ionomycin suppresses cancer cell growth by disrupting mitochondrial transcription

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
In this study, we identify a new function for the selective Ca2+ ionophore, ionomycin, as an inhibitor of mitochondrial transcription. Both total and nascent RNA analyses revealed that ionomycin treatment reduces the transcription of mitochondrial genes.

ATZ‐1 promotes DNA replication efficiency to maintain normal meiotic function

open access: yesFEBS Open Bio, EarlyView.
Absence of ATZ‐1 interferes with meiotic DNA replication and cell cycle function via CHK‐1. This causes downstream defects associated with DNA damage and genomic integrity. Taken together, this study suggests that ATZ‐1 influences DNA replication efficiency and cell cycle function to maintain normal meiotic function.

Cells expressing murine RAD52 splice variants favor sister chromatid repair [PDF]

open access: yes, 2006
The RAD52 gene is essential for homologous recombination in the yeast Saccharomyces cerevisiae. RAD52 is the archetype in an epistasis group of genes essential for DNA damage repair.
